Servo Drives Market To Reach $3.169 Billion by 2033

servo-drives-market-pr

The report titled “Servo Drives Market By Drive Type (AC Servo Drives, DC Servo Drives), By Voltage Range (Low Voltage, Medium Voltage), By Application (Robotics, CNC Machinery, Packaging Equipment, Material Handling), By End-User Industry (Automotive, Electronics, Manufacturing, Aerospace)” outlines steady expansion supported by growing demand for precise motion control in automated equipment. The Servo Drives Market reached USD 2.39 billion in 2024 and is expected to grow to about USD 2.474 billion in 2025. Market projections suggest the value will reach nearly USD 3.169 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 3.60% during the forecast period. AC servo drives are the leading segment in the Servo Drives Market, accounting for approximately 57.2% of total demand. Many industries prefer AC servo drives because they deliver efficient performance and reliable motor control. The drives control industrial machine operation by regulating motor speed and torque while using energy-efficient methods. Manufacturers adopt AC servo drives for large-scale production equipment because these drives offer high durability and compatibility with current automation technologies.

Servo drive systems find their primary application in CNC machinery. The precise motor positioning which CNC machines need enables them to create highly accurate material cuts and shape and process operations. Servo drives control the speed and movement of motors which machining operations require to maintain consistent product quality. Metal fabrication companies and aerospace manufacturers and automotive parts producers use CNC technology which operates with servo drives as their main production method.
